LITTLE ROCK, AR – Little Rock firefighters rush to save a burning home this morning but it was too late.

Neighbors along the 2800 block of Bishop Street called firefighters after seeing the flames.

Fire officials say it's a total loss with around $50,000 in damages.

No personal contents were lost. The home was in the process of being remodeled.

Captain Jason Weaver says a firefighter slipped and fell twisting his knee responding to the blaze.

The fire is still under investigation.
